Cisco Threat Grid combines advanced malware analysis and global threat intelligence, enabling businesses to protect against sophisticated cyber threats. It provides crucial insights for cybersecurity teams to make informed decisions and improve security operations.
Designed to assist cybersecurity professionals, Cisco Threat Grid offers an integrated platform that analyzes and correlates malware behavior with an extensive library of threat intelligence. This helps organizations detect, understand, and reduce the impact of malware attacks. The platform accelerates response times by providing accurate threat context and actionable insights, vital for bolstering cybersecurity defenses in today's digital landscape.

SOCRadar Extended Threat Intelligence enables users to identify and mitigate cybersecurity risks through comprehensive threat visibility and real-time monitoring.
Organizations utilize SOCRadar Extended Threat Intelligence for early detection and proactive defense against potential cyber attacks. With its robust features, users gain enhanced security posture and informed strategic decision-making. Detailed analytics and actionable insights contribute to improved threat response and management, making it a valuable tool in the cybersecurity landscape.
